02) 25 Pts) The first-order reaction (A--B) took place isothermally in a constant-volume batch reactor. After 65 minutes of reaction, a 20% decrease in the initial concentration of A was observed. a) Calculate the rate constant. [10 Pts) b) Calculate the reaction time required to decrease the concentration of A to 12% of its initial value. 15 Pts c) Explain the effect of the conversion on the rate of consumption of A. [10 Pts]
